Igor Fruman (born 1966) [1] is a Soviet-born American businessman. He is an associate of Rudy Giuliani who, along with Lev Parnas , aided in a search in Ukraine for detrimental information on U.S. President Donald Trump 's political opponents.
Lev Parnas [a] (born February 6, 1972) [1] is a Soviet-born American businessman and former associate of Rudy Giuliani.Parnas, Giuliani, Igor Fruman, John Solomon, Yuriy Lutsenko, Dmytro Firtash and his allies, Victoria Toensing and Joe diGenova, were involved in creating the false Biden–Ukraine conspiracy theory, which is part of the Trump–Ukraine scandal's efforts to damage Joe Biden.

Alexander Semyon Vindman [1] [2] (born Aleksandr Semyonovich Vindman, [a] June 6, 1975) [3] is a retired United States Army lieutenant colonel who was the Director of European Affairs for the United States National Security Council (NSC) until he was reassigned on February 7, 2020.
